Anyone know where I can get a tapered magazine spring for a 73 carbine?

Grandson shoots a 16" carbine.  It will hold 10 but is tough to load 10.  Yes the spring in it has been cut down.

A gunsmith at Hell on the Boarder, SW Regional, suggested I find a tapered magazine spring, but I can't seem to find one anywhere.

Those radically tapered springs were a proprietary item made for the Cimarron 16" trappers.  I don't know if that is still the case.  When I worked there, they never had any in stock, but I did hear from one pard who got the spring from them, so it wouldn't hurt to call and ask them if you haven't already.  There is also a hollowed out magazine plug if you can find one of them.  The end of the tapered spring fits into it and gives another fraction of an inch.  

 

I was able to fit ten .45's at 1.58" in my 16" Cimarron trapper, but switched to Schofields since much easier to load the tube.
